DAISY PENDANT ©2008 Deborah Roberti Fully illustrated and detailed step-by-step instructions for a double-sided pendant that matches the Daisy Bracelet and the Daisy Necklace. This pattern can also be used to make earrings. Stitch: Triangle weave Beads Used: Yellow and green size 11 seed beads, 4mm green bicone crystals, 4mm glass pearls, 3mm yellow fire-polished beads Approx Finished Size: about one inch wide Down temporarily for rewrite Beads used in my photos NOTE: Bead colors and coatings (and even bead types!) seem to be disappearing at a rate that I can no longer keep up with. I try to find substitutes when I can but "discontinued" seems to be the norm these days. • Approximately 8 size 11/0 yellow (or gold) seed beads: Miyuki Silver-lined gold 11-0004 • Approximately 34 size 11/0 green seed beads: Miyuki Tourmaline Gold Luster 11-0306 • Approximately 8 size 3mm yellow (or amber) fire-polished beads: Czech Honey • Approximately 16 size 4mm glass pearls: Swarovski cream • Approximately 9 size 4mm green bicone crystals: Swarovski Olivine
